Automatic File Name Configuration in Response to
Changes in SRMemory Cards and Settings
Depending on the condition of the SRMemory
card that is inserted in the unit or whether the
camera ID is changed, the name of the next
recorded file will be automatically configured.
This section describes common examples of
when file names are automatically configured.
Tip
The name of the file currently in operation can be
checked by pressing the HOME button while holding
down the FUNC button and changing the HOME screen
display.

During Normal Operation

This section describes the file names that are used
when you configure the camera ID and reel
number settings, record on a blank SRMemory
card, and then record on another black
SRMemory card.
1
Configure the camera ID and reel
number in the "FILE LIST" of the
SYSTEM Setup menu as follows.
Camera ID: D
Reel number: 001
2
Insert a blank SRMemory card into the
unit.
"D001C001_XXXXXXXX" blinks under
"FILENAME (NEXT)" in the HOME screen
to indicate the next file that will be recorded.
3
Record.
When you record, the FILENAME display
will stop blinking and display steadily.
"FILENAME (NEXT)" will change to
"D001C002," "D001C003," etc. in
sequence.

4
Remove the SRMemory card, and
insert another blank SRMemory card
(i.e., a recently formatted card or a card
on which all the files were deleted (ALL
DEL)).
The reel number automatically changes to
"002," and "D002C001_XXXXXXXX"
blinks under "FILENAME (NEXT)."
5
Record.
When you record, the FILENAME display
will stop blinking and display steadily.
"FILENAME (NEXT)" will change to
"D002C002," "D002C003," etc. in
sequence.
Note
The camera ID and reel number settings in the "FILE
LIST" of the SYSTEM Setup menu do not change when
the SRMemory card is inserted. The settings change
when recording is performed.
When an SRMemory Card with
Different Camera ID and Reel
Number Information is Inserted
This section describes the file names that are used
when you switch to and record on an SRMemory
card that contains files with different camera ID
and reel number information from the camera ID
and reel number settings configured on the unit.
1
Insert the SRMemory card with
different camera ID and reel number
information into the unit.
An SRMemory card that contains a file
named "G003C006_XXXXXXXX" is used
in this example.
"G003C007_XXXXXXXX" blinks under
"FILENAME (NEXT)" in the HOME screen
to indicate the next file that will be recorded.
